Answer:
The equation is x - 1.77 = 13.73.
The simplified version is x = 15.50.
Step-by-step explanation:
The equation is x - 1.77 = 13.73.
The simplified version is x = 15.50.
To get to this answer, we first need to plug the provided numbers into a simple equation.
We can assume that "x" (the unknown number) is the total. The total minus the amount of money spent, $1.77, will equal the new total, $13.73.
Therefore, x - 1.77 = 13.73.
Next, we need to solve the problem. By adding 1.77 to both sides of the equal sign, we effectively isolate the variable.
-1.77 + 1.77 = 0; 13.73 + 1.77 = 15.50.
We can, at last, come to the conclusion that x = 15.50.
